Heim > Web-Frontend > js-Tutorial > mysql输出数据赋给js变量报unterminated string literal错误原因_javascript技巧

mysql输出数据赋给js变量报unterminated string literal错误原因_javascript技巧

WBOY
Freigeben: 2016-05-16 18:26:36
Original
1959 Leute haben es durchsucht

从mysql读取某一文本数据,付给js变量比如

复制代码 代码如下:




却发现火狐下始终报 unterminated string literal错误。把那段文本复制到txt中打开发现出现了几个黑方块,原来那是mysql的换行标记 \n,在txt中因为使用双字节而不能正确显示,所以显示2个黑方块。

解决办法:在服务器端返回这个数据时,去掉\r\n

$value=str_replace("\r\n","",$value)


Verwandte Etiketten:
Quelle:php.cn
Erklärung dieser Website
Der Inhalt dieses Artikels wird freiwillig von Internetnutzern beigesteuert und das Urheberrecht liegt beim ursprünglichen Autor. Diese Website übernimmt keine entsprechende rechtliche Verantwortung. Wenn Sie Inhalte finden, bei denen der Verdacht eines Plagiats oder einer Rechtsverletzung besteht, wenden Sie sich bitte an admin@php.cn
Beliebte Tutorials
Mehr>
Neueste Downloads
Mehr>
Web-Effekte
Quellcode der Website
Website-Materialien
Frontend-Vorlage